Rail News: Rail Industry Trends
Belgian railway orders 60 locomotives from Siemens
advertisement
The Belgian National Railway Co. recently ordered 60 electric multi-system locomotives from Siemens Transportation Systems. The $275 million order, which includes an option for 60 additional units, represents Siemens’ first electric locomotive order in Belgium.
The Eurosprinter ES60U3 type locomotives, which also can be used on Belgium’s L2 high-speed line that links Brussels and Liege, are scheduled to be delivered between January 2009 and June 2010.
